An ellipse is a plane figure defined as the set of points where the sum of the distances from two fixed points, F 1 and F 2, called foci, is constant and greater than the distance between the foci. For an ellipse with foci F 1 and F 2 , the sum of the distances PF 1 +PF 2 is constant for any point P on the ellipse.
